Transaction 591baec77f0edc1e73e5e07d6cc20fdfc33b2b04cc204cd4265e695a062e1cd3

14 Input
2 Outputs
  • 591baec77f0edc1e73e5e07d6cc20fdfc33b2b04cc204cd4265e695a062e1cd3:0
  • value  37032
    address  bc1q4x4vaxx55m7wjvdejv5puczcdux783dsjtdy8c
  • 591baec77f0edc1e73e5e07d6cc20fdfc33b2b04cc204cd4265e695a062e1cd3:1
  • value  698692
    address  3MpPhsfvRuA4peYhKzadJJ7GfcrncTENMo